Advantages of Dental Implants



Several seniors find that dental implants supply a life-altering remedy for missing teeth. Unlike dentures, which can move and trigger discomfort, dental implants offer a steady and secure choice. You can eat your favorite foods without worrying about your teeth slipping or relocating. This newfound confidence can improve your overall quality of life.

An additional considerable advantage is the all-natural appearance of dental implants. They're designed to blend perfectly with your existing teeth, allowing you to grin easily without feeling uncomfortable.

Plus, they help preserve your jawbone thickness. When you shed teeth, the bone can start to deteriorate, but implants boost the bone, preventing additional loss and assisting preserve your facial structure.

Factors to consider for Seniors



While dental implants offer various benefits, there are very important considerations senior citizens ought to bear in mind before waging this alternative.

First, your total wellness plays a critical duty. Problems like diabetic issues, weakening of bones, or heart concerns can affect recovery and complicate the treatment. It's essential to consult with your healthcare provider to guarantee you're a suitable prospect.



Next off, take into consideration the cost. Oral implants can be pricey, and insurance coverage varies. Ensure you comprehend your monetary responsibilities and discover payment choices if needed.

The Implant Treatment Refine



Understanding the dental implant treatment process is important for elders considering this dental alternative. As soon as you're approved, the very first step of the treatment includes positioning the titanium implant right into your jawbone. This is done under regional anesthetic, so you will not feel discomfort throughout the procedure.

After the implant is positioned, it's essential to permit a recovery duration of a couple of months. Throughout this moment, the dental implant fuses with your bone-- a procedure known as osseointegration.

After recovery, you'll go back to the dentist to connect a joint, which acts as a connector between the implant and the crown. As soon as the abutment is protected, impacts of your mouth will certainly be required to develop a personalized crown that matches your natural teeth.

Lastly, when your crown is ready, your dental practitioner will certainly affix it to the abutment. The entire process may take a number of months, however the result is a sturdy, natural-looking tooth that can dramatically enhance your quality of life.
